Jess arrives in Ambridge, with a bump! Susan’s gossip delighted listeners. Freddie gets a round of applause, Roy gets torn off a strip. And it’s hello Johnny! A breath of fresh air at Bridge Farm, but listeners are worried for his safety…

Here’s my pick of the listener discussions between 4 and 10 September 2014.

Knock, knock. It’s Jess! Listeners were agog as she turned up at Blossom Hill Cottage. Some were surprised that she was pregnant, others that she was still alive…
